AFC tells Guyanese “Don’t vote for the PPP”

Admin by Admin
June 6, 2023
in News
0
SHARES
0
VIEWS
Share on FacebookShare on Twitter

Leaders of the  Alliance For Change (AFC)  have called on Guyanese to reject the People’s Progressive Party (PPP) lies and propaganda, and not vote for the PPP at Local Government Elections, on Monday, June 12, 2023.

Speaking at the recent AFC programme the party leadership said Guyanese are suffering under the crushing weight of an unbearably high cost of living under a PPP government with no efforts made by the government to lessen the people’s suffering.

Deputy General Secretary, Ms. Juretha Fernandes, who is also a Member of Parliament (MP), noted the PPP leadership is disrespectful of their supporters. The regime is putting convicted criminals in high positions – for example, the PPP appointed president of the Berbice Chamber of Commerce has been convicted of drug trafficking in the United States where he served some 60 months, she pointed out.   “That is disrespectful to Berbicians.”

Mr. Ricky Ramsaroop MP, Vice Chairman,  has added his voice and called on PPP supporters to send a strong message to the PPP by staying home on election day.

The call was also echoed by the party Leader, Mr. Khemraj Ramjattan, who made a pitch to voters in PPP strongholds , to “Strike on them; stay home [on elections day] and let the PPP know that you have a mind of your own.”
